Spotlight: Spaulding Memorial Library in Sebago, Maine

If you’re looking for a welcoming space to explore, learn, and connect with others in Sebago, the Spaulding Memorial Library is a gem worth visiting. Located at 282 Sebago Road, this charming library offers a variety of services and activities that cater to all ages, making it a true community hub. Whether you’re interested in reading, accessing digital resources, or participating in special events, Spaulding Memorial Library has something for everyone.

Library Hours:

  • Monday: 9:00 AM – 5:00 PM
  • Wednesday: 9:00 AM – 7:00 PM
  • Saturday: 9:00 AM – 1:00 PM

Features and Resources:

  • Digital Resources: The library offers easy access to digital resources, including Cloud Library and MARVEL, which provide an extensive range of e-books, audiobooks, research databases, and other online tools to help with learning and entertainment.
  • Storytime: Little ones will love the Storytime sessions held on the second and fourth Wednesdays of each month at 1:00 PM. It’s a wonderful opportunity for young children to enjoy stories, songs, and crafts in a supportive, fun environment.
  • Free Wi-Fi & Internet Connectivity: Spaulding Memorial Library offers free internet access, making it a perfect spot for those needing to work or study outside of their home or office.
  • Interlibrary Loan: Can’t find the book you’re looking for? No problem! The library participates in an interlibrary loan system, giving you access to a wider selection of books from libraries across the state.
  • Library Card: Sign up for a library card by filling out a simple online form or by calling the library at (207) 787-2321. You can also obtain a digital card for quick and easy access to the library’s online resources.

Special Programs:

Spaulding Memorial Library hosts several fun and engaging events throughout the year, including:

  • Bake, Book, and Plant Sale (Memorial Day Weekend): This popular event offers a chance to purchase books, homemade baked goods, and plants to kick off the summer season.
  • Annual Cookie Walk in December: A beloved event that brings together the community to enjoy festive treats and support local initiatives.
  • Author Talks & Special Presentations: The library regularly hosts guest authors and experts for talks and presentations that are both educational and entertaining.

Patron Passes:

For those looking to explore beyond the library, Spaulding Memorial Library offers two great patron passes:

  • Portland Museum of Art (Adult Passes): Access to a wide range of art exhibitions in Portland, Maine.
  • Maine State Park Pass: Explore Maine’s beautiful state parks with this pass, perfect for outdoor enthusiasts.
